1. How does STOCKOSORB® work in soils?

top

STOCKOSORB® increases the utilizable water holding capacity of soils and potting mixes by decreasing the water and nutrient losses due to seepage, evaporation and surface runoff.
In the soil STOCKOSORB® swells to a hydrogel and stores water, as well as the plant nutrients dissolved in the water. Thus STOCKOSORB® acts as a reservoir of water and nutrients available to your plants on demand. Water and nutrients are slowly released to the surrounding soil and get plant available there.
STOCKOSORB® supports the capillary flow of water into the root zone by releasing water with the surrounding soil due to the moisture gradient. Thus, the soil moisture potential is keept for a longer period of time at the highest level.

2. How much water does STOCKOSORB® absorb?

top

One kilogram of STOCKOSORB® is able to absorb up to 250 liter of demineralised water. Salts and ions in soil or irrigation water decrease the uptake of liquids under use conditions. All hydrogels are sensitive to salt solutions.
In the soil salts and multi-valent cations like magnesium and calcium are absorbed by the hydrogels. Since the cations act as additional crosslinking agents the polymer network becomes narrow. This results in a reduced absorption capacity.
STOCKOSORB® hydrogels archieve their maximum swelling capacity even against the natural pressure of soils, substrates and compost.

3. How does STOCKOSORB® affect soil moisture?

top

STOCKOSORB® stores water and with it dissolved plant nutrients against gravity. Water which normally drains away is now easily available for plants. Thus, the soil moisture content is increased.
By applying 3 g STOCKOSORB® per liter of soil the amount of plant available water is increased by 30-50%. Thus, the time period until plants reach the permanent wilting point is prolonged under normal growing conditions. Through the addition of STOCKOSORB® the properties of a sandy soil, as regards water retention capacity and water availability, have changed to such an extent that they are now similar to those of a silt loamy soil.

4. Can STOCKOSORB® cause waterlogging?

top

Applied at the recommended dosage rates and homogenously mixed with the soil STOCKOSORB® does not lead to over watering. Due to the swelling and shrinkling of the hydrogel stable soil aggregates are formed. This loose soil structure remains lasting. Water permeability and soil aeration is granted.
Over watering is caused by standing water in the root zone. Standing water is the result of lack of drainage and soil compaction.
STOCKOSORB® increases the pore space volume. Thus, reducing soil compaction. When STOCKOSORB® has reached its maximum absorbing capacity, no more water is retained beyond this quantity and the exess flows off. The remaining air stored in the soil ensures a very good aeration and oxygen supply to the topsoil.

5. How does STOCKOSORB® affect physical properties of soils, substrates and compost?

top

Due to the swelling of the hydrogel during water uptake the soil volume changes, resulting in reduced soil compaction and increased soil pore volume. Thus, by loosening the soil roots grow best and most thickly.br> In a sandy soil treated with STOCKOSORB® compaction is reduced by 23% compared to a untreated soil. The soil pore volume is increased by 41% applying 3 g STOCKOSORB® per liter of soil. At the same time water infiltration is greatly improved. If rainwater infiltrates the soil quickly, less water runs off. With a lower volume of running water, less soil can be transported. The erosion of soil material is reduced by 50%. To reduce erosion means to keep the fertile topsoil.

6. How long does STOCKOSORB® last in the soil?

top

STOCKOSORB® retains the ability of repeated water absorption and release over a period of several years which makes them very cost effective for long term maintenance situations.
As a water management tool STOCKOSORB® is therefore particularly suitable for plantations of trees and shrubs, for orchards, as well as for perennial crops (alfalfa, sugar cane).

7. Is STOCKOSORB® environmentally compatible? Is it safe?

top

The use of STOCKOSORB® in landscaping, forestry and agriculture is environmentally safe.
In-depth ecotoxicological testing was performed in laboratories certified according to the rules of “Good Laboratory Practice GLP”. No evidence for adverse effects of STOCKOSORB® to animals, plants, soil or ground water was obtained.
STOCKOSORB® is approved as “inert ingredient” by the US Environmental Protection Agency EPA under 40 CFR section 180.1001(c).

8. Is STOCKOSORB® biodegradable?

top

STOCKOSORB® is potentially biodegradable.
STOCKOSORB® adapts itself to natural degradation mechanisms: Due to physical, mechanical and biological activities the polymer gets liguefy. Higher molecular soluble polymer parts are attached to soil components. Thus in the course of time, STOCKOSORB® forms part of the humus fraction of the soil, without having any negative or toxic effects on the soil and microorganisms. The low molecular soluble polymer parts are mineralized. Together with naturally occurring humic substances STOCKOSORB® enlarges the organic soil matter fraction. Degradation products are not toxic
